6. Let the 4 angles be 1x, 2x, 3x and 4x.

1x+2x+3x+4x=360°             [angle sum property of quadrilaterals]

⇒ 10x=360°

⇒x= 360°÷10

⇒x=36°

∴ The angles are 36°, (36°×2=72°), (36°×3=108°) and (36°×4=144°).

7. As a parallelogram has 2 pairs of angles equal, we can say that two angles of this parallelogram are 80°.

Let the other set of angles be equal to x.

Equation:-

80°+80°+x+x=360°                [angle sum property of quadrilaterals]

⇒160°+2x=360°

⇒2x=360°-160°

⇒2x=200°

⇒x=\frac{200}{2}

⇒x=100°

∴ The measure of the other angles is 100°.

8. The formula to calculate the sum of measures of interior angles for a regular polygon is as follows:-

(n-2)180°

where 'n' is the no. of sides.

Using this for a regular polygon of 10 sides:-

(10-2)180°

=8×180°

=1440°

∴ 1440° is the sum of interior angles of a 10 sided polygon.
